As the further development of the ocean engineering, derrick barge ships become larger and larger. The derrick barge ships' B/T is greater than the general ships' B/T. Based on the derrick barge ships' character of ultra-shallow draft, this paper calculates the hydrodynamic coefficient for every degrees of freedom on the condition of the general ocean environment. Then this paper calculates the derrick barge ships' wave-induced motions of the six-degrees of freedom on the regular waves in different steepness. As the further studying, the paper calculates the derrick barge ships' responses spectrum on the condition of the irregular waves. All these studying are very important to analyze the hydrodynamic coefficient and estimate the motions of the derrick barge ship for the security.The main parts of this paper are shown as follow:The added mass coefficients and the damping coefficients of the derrick barge ships are accurate calculated. The three-dimensional derrick barge ship can be divided into 20-equal two-dimensional strips. The paper calculates every strip's added mass coefficients and damping coefficients by the Frank theory, which modified the irregular frequency by the Faltinsen theory. The proper theory obtains the reasonable result, which is in close proximity to the Kim's result.Based on Salvesen strip theory, this paper calculates the sailing ship's response amplitudes of the every degrees of freedom, which acclimatize itself to the regular waves. Under sail, the ship's response spectrums are calculated on the irregular waves in this paper.When the derrick on the ship is working, the ship's wave-induced motions on the sea are calculated in this paper. In the same time, the ship's mooring system and the lifted heavy are taken into account necessarily. All the theory and methods were created in this paper are precise and refined to the hydrodynamics of the large derrick barge ships. They fill the research blank of this domain in our country. The conclusions are very useful to research the large derrick barge ships and the designing of them.
